*TROOPS RECOVER STOLEN VEHICLE IN UMUCHIMA FOREST, INTENSIFY HUNT FOR KIDNAPPERS IN ABIA STATE*

In a determined effort to sustain operational momentum against criminal elements, troops of 145 Battalion (Rear) under Operation EASTERN SANITY have successfully recovered a stolen vehicle during an ongoing search and rescue operation in Abia State. The operation was conducted within the general areas of Uratta and Umuchima Forest.

Acting on credible intelligence, troops deployed to Umuchima Forest axis carried out a carefully coordinated search and rescue operation. During the operation, the troops successfully recovered one stolen vehicle, a Toyota Camry which had earlier been snatched from a victim, one Mr. Bright Ochinachi. Investigations revealed that the victim was abducted along the Umuahia–Aba Road on 15 March 2026 but later managed to escape from captivity. The recovery of the vehicle marks a significant breakthrough in the ongoing efforts to dismantle criminal networks operating within the area.

Troops however have maintained sustained patrols and intelligence-driven operations aimed at tracking down and apprehending the perpetrators. The recovered vehicle is currently in custody and will be handed over to the rightful owner after investigations.
